Why is a filled valence
shell often called an octet?
With
the exception of He, which has 2 valence electrons, the closed shell/noble gas
configuration has eight electrons in its valence shell.
Problem
:
Which atom has a partial
negative charge in a B-H bond?
Because
H is more electronegative than B, H has a partial negative charge.
Problem
:
Which bond should be longer,
F-F or Cl-Cl?
Because
Cl is in period 3 and F is in period 2, the Cl atom is larger than the F atom.
This means that the Cl-Cl bond should be larger.
Problem
:
Which bond should be
stronger, H-F or H-Cl?
Because
F is both smaller and more electronegative than Cl, it should have a shorter
and stronger bond with H than has Cl.
